Static task
static1
Behavioral task
behavioral1
Sample
e1ed6e7a405be6exeexeexeex.exe
Resource
win7-20230703-en
Behavioral task
behavioral2
Sample
e1ed6e7a405be6exeexeexeex.exe
Resource
win10v2004-20230703-en
General
-
Target
e1ed6e7a405be6exeexeexeex.exe
-
Size
2.1MB
-
MD5
e1ed6e7a405be63a9f57529ab83bd666
-
SHA1
f9f858d2501e660ebb26dece75983065a64dd5de
-
SHA256
d6a69b263a2e9c4567692b88e370304811d4f480aa66421d74afbfaa1ecef568
-
SHA512
346ac55c129c500e660e6dc32a61c810bbe32c4f81cbe02d7a6298e7f945b9aa82b5444e1d60d0ed43751ca82457080fc5d6531ed48c651a5e923de6861561ce
-
SSDEEP
49152:87p0nOfmAIP2bEQMW8hclDWmBWjSl8PJtO59Ly:8d9fmAIP2bDMW8hclDWmsjSl8ht+Ry
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ource e1ed6e7a405be6exeexeexeex.exe
Files
-
e1ed6e7a405be6exeexeexeex.exe.exe windows x86
ced04ba91d340a6b29c3bb531d1b5116
Headers
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
Imports
gdiplus
GdipCreateFromHDC
GdipSetPageUnit
GdipDrawImageRectI
GdiplusShutdown
GdipCloneImage
GdipGetImageHeight
GdipGetImageWidth
GdiplusStartup
GdipDisposeImage
GdipDeleteGraphics
GdipAlloc
GdipCreateBitmapFromFile
GdipFree
turbine
?ClosePort@CTurbine@@QAEHPAX@Z
?WritePort@CTurbine@@QAEHPAXPAEKK@Z
?OpenPort@CTurbine@@QAEPAXPBD@Z
??0CTurbine@@QAE@XZ
?SendData@CTurbine@@QAEHPAEK@Z
?ClosePort@CTurbine@@QAEHH@Z
?ParQueryDeviceId@CTurbine@@QAEHPAXPADKK@Z
?OpenPort@CTurbine@@QAEHPBDI@Z
?WritePort@CTurbine@@QAEHIHPAEK@Z
?ReadPort@CTurbine@@QAEHIHPADK@Z
?SendFile@CTurbine@@QAEHPBD@Z
?EndCommand@CTurbine@@QAEHPAE@Z
?BeginCommand@CTurbine@@QAEHPAE@Z
?ReadPort@CTurbine@@QAEHPAXPADKK@Z
??1CTurbine@@UAE@XZ
strgene
?GetStrImage@@YAXPAEHPAY1KIM@DA@E@Z
rmtcmd
??1CRemoteCmd@@UAE@XZ
?RemoteModeEnd@CRemoteCmd@@QAEHPAE@Z
?SM@CRemoteCmd@@QAEHPAEE@Z
?RemoteModeStart@CRemoteCmd@@QAEHPAE@Z
??0CRemoteCmd@@QAE@XZ
?ST@CRemoteCmd@@QAEHPAEE@Z
version
VerQueryValueA
GetFileVersionInfoSizeA
GetFileVersionInfoA
kernel32
VirtualProtect
GlobalFree
GlobalUnlock
GlobalLock
GlobalAlloc
lstrcmpW
GlobalDeleteAtom
GlobalFindAtomA
GlobalAddAtomA
GlobalGetAtomNameA
GetCurrentThreadId
FreeResource
GetModuleFileNameW
FindNextFileA
FileTimeToSystemTime
FileTimeToLocalFileTime
GetThreadLocale
WriteFile
SetFilePointer
FlushFileBuffers
LockFile
UnlockFile
SetEndOfFile
DuplicateHandle
GetCurrentProcess
GetFullPathNameA
GetCurrentProcessId
GetFileTime
lstrcmpA
LoadLibraryExA
GetLocaleInfoA
EnumResourceLanguagesA
ConvertDefaultLocale
GetCurrentThread
FindResourceExA
LocalAlloc
LeaveCriticalSection
TlsGetValue
EnterCriticalSection
GlobalReAlloc
GlobalHandle
InitializeCriticalSection
TlsAlloc
TlsSetValue
LocalReAlloc
DeleteFileA
TlsFree
GlobalFlags
InterlockedIncrement
GetCPInfo
GetOEMCP
SetErrorMode
GetCurrentDirectoryA
RtlUnwind
GetSystemTimeAsFileTime
ExitProcess
GetTimeFormatA
GetDateFormatA
RaiseException
VirtualAlloc
GetSystemInfo
VirtualQuery
TerminateProcess
UnhandledExceptionFilter
SetUnhandledExceptionFilter
IsDebuggerPresent
GetCommandLineA
GetStartupInfoA
SetStdHandle
GetFileType
HeapSize
GetTimeZoneInformation
GetACP
IsValidCodePage
GetStdHandle
GetConsoleCP
GetConsoleMode
LCMapStringA
LCMapStringW
GetStringTypeA
GetStringTypeW
HeapDestroy
HeapCreate
VirtualFree
SetHandleCount
FreeEnvironmentStringsA
GetEnvironmentStrings
FreeEnvironmentStringsW
GetEnvironmentStringsW
QueryPerformanceCounter
GetDriveTypeA
GetUserDefaultLCID
EnumSystemLocalesA
IsValidLocale
GetLocaleInfoW
WriteConsoleA
GetConsoleOutputCP
WriteConsoleW
SetEnvironmentVariableA
FindFirstFileA
FindClose
GetFileSize
LocalFree
IsDBCSLeadByte
GetNumberFormatA
MulDiv
CreateFileW
SizeofResource
LockResource
CompareStringW
CompareStringA
GetVersion
InterlockedExchange
OpenMutexA
CreateMutexA
ReleaseMutex
lstrcpyA
ReadFile
GetFileAttributesA
CreateProcessA
WritePrivateProfileStringA
LoadResource
CreateDirectoryA
FormatMessageA
GetVolumeInformationA
GetPrivateProfileIntA
GetPrivateProfileStringA
SetLastError
GetModuleHandleA
GetTickCount
InterlockedDecrement
CreateFileA
CloseHandle
GetLastError
GetVersionExA
DeviceIoControl
MultiByteToWideChar
HeapReAlloc
HeapFree
GetProcessHeap
HeapAlloc
Sleep
lstrlenA
LoadLibraryA
GetProcAddress
FreeLibrary
GetModuleFileNameA
SetCurrentDirectoryA
WideCharToMultiByte
FindResourceA
DeleteCriticalSection
user32
IsDlgButtonChecked
IsDialogMessageA
SetWindowTextA
MoveWindow
TabbedTextOutA
DrawTextA
DrawTextExA
GrayStringA
ClientToScreen
GetWindowDC
BeginPaint
EndPaint
EndDialog
CreateDialogIndirectParamA
GetDesktopWindow
GetWindowThreadProcessId
WaitMessage
ValidateRect
GetCursorPos
GetMessageA
DestroyMenu
PostQuitMessage
SetCursor
SetWindowContextHelpId
UnregisterClassA
CharNextA
CopyAcceleratorTableA
IsRectEmpty
SetRect
InvalidateRgn
SetCapture
ReleaseCapture
GetNextDlgGroupItem
RegisterClipboardFormatA
PostThreadMessageA
RegisterWindowMessageA
SendDlgItemMessageA
WinHelpA
SetWindowsHookExA
CallNextHookEx
GetClassLongA
GetClassNameA
IsWindow
GetWindowTextLengthA
GetWindowTextA
GetForegroundWindow
GetLastActivePopup
DestroyWindow
UnhookWindowsHookEx
GetMessageTime
GetMessagePos
MapWindowPoints
GetKeyState
IsWindowVisible
UpdateWindow
SetDlgItemTextA
GetSubMenu
GetMenuItemID
GetMenuItemCount
CreateWindowExA
GetClassInfoExA
GetClassInfoA
RegisterClassA
AdjustWindowRectEx
EqualRect
PtInRect
GetDlgCtrlID
DefWindowProcA
CallWindowProcA
SetWindowLongA
IntersectRect
SystemParametersInfoA
GetWindowPlacement
SetPropA
GetCapture
GetActiveWindow
SetActiveWindow
MapDialogRect
SetWindowPos
ShowWindow
GetPropA
RemovePropA
GetAsyncKeyState
SetFocus
GetWindowLongA
GetDlgItem
IsWindowEnabled
GetSystemMetrics
IsIconic
DrawIcon
DrawFocusRect
CopyRect
InflateRect
CharUpperA
MessageBoxA
ReleaseDC
GetTopWindow
GetWindow
GetSystemMenu
RemoveMenu
AppendMenuA
GetSysColor
GetSysColorBrush
ScreenToClient
GetNextDlgTabItem
GetFocus
OffsetRect
SetClassLongA
wsprintfA
LoadCursorA
IsChild
PostMessageA
SetForegroundWindow
GetParent
GetClientRect
GetWindowRect
GetDlgItemTextA
GetDlgItemInt
CheckRadioButton
SetMenuItemBitmaps
GetMenuCheckMarkDimensions
ModifyMenuA
GetMenuState
EnableMenuItem
LoadBitmapA
InvalidateRect
KillTimer
SetTimer
DispatchMessageA
PeekMessageA
TranslateMessage
MessageBeep
LoadIconA
EnableWindow
SendMessageA
GetMenu
CheckMenuItem
GetDC
gdi32
CreateDCA
GetTextExtentPoint32A
GetClipBox
SetTextColor
SetBkColor
CreateBitmap
SaveDC
RestoreDC
SetBkMode
DeleteDC
StretchBlt
SetMapMode
LineTo
MoveToEx
DeleteObject
GetViewportExtEx
GetWindowExtEx
CreateCompatibleDC
PtVisible
RectVisible
TextOutA
ExtTextOutA
Escape
SelectObject
SetViewportOrgEx
OffsetViewportOrgEx
SetViewportExtEx
ScaleViewportExtEx
SetWindowExtEx
ScaleWindowExtEx
ExtSelectClipRgn
GetStockObject
CreateRectRgnIndirect
GetMapMode
EnumFontFamiliesExA
GetBkColor
GetTextColor
GetRgnBox
CreateCompatibleBitmap
CreatePen
CreateFontA
StartDocA
StartPage
GetDeviceCaps
EndPage
EndDoc
GetObjectA
CreateFontIndirectA
CreateSolidBrush
comdlg32
GetFileTitleA
winspool.drv
StartDocPrinterA
StartPagePrinter
EnumPortsA
EndPagePrinter
EndDocPrinter
OpenPrinterA
EnumPrintersA
DocumentPropertiesA
WritePrinter
ClosePrinter
GetPrinterDriverA
advapi32
RegEnumKeyA
RegOpenKeyA
RegEnumKeyExA
RegSetValueExA
RegQueryValueExA
RegOpenKeyExA
RegCreateKeyExA
RegCloseKey
RegDeleteKeyA
RegQueryValueA
shell32
ShellExecuteA
shlwapi
PathStripToRootA
PathIsUNCA
PathFindExtensionA
PathFindFileNameA
oledlg
ord8
ole32
CoFreeUnusedLibraries
CoTaskMemAlloc
CLSIDFromProgID
CLSIDFromString
CoUninitialize
CoInitializeSecurity
CoInitializeEx
CoSetProxyBlanket
CoCreateInstance
CoTaskMemFree
CoRegisterMessageFilter
OleFlushClipboard
OleIsCurrentClipboard
CoRevokeClassObject
OleInitialize
CoGetClassObject
OleUninitialize
CreateILockBytesOnHGlobal
StgCreateDocfileOnILockBytes
StgOpenStorageOnILockBytes
oleaut32
SysStringLen
SysAllocStringLen
SafeArrayUnaccessData
SafeArrayAccessData
SafeArrayGetUBound
SafeArrayGetLBound
SafeArrayGetDim
VariantClear
VariantTimeToSystemTime
SystemTimeToVariantTime
VariantChangeType
VariantInit
SysAllocStringByteLen
VariantCopy
SafeArrayDestroy
OleCreateFontIndirect
SysFreeString
SysAllocString
ws2_32
accept
WSASetLastError
WSAAsyncSelect
recvfrom
sendto
htonl
bind
inet_addr
setsockopt
select
recv
WSAStartup
htons
socket
connect
closesocket
WSACleanup
gethostname
gethostbyname
inet_ntoa
WSAGetLastError
send
Sections
.text Size: 1.7MB - Virtual size: 1.7M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 312KB - Virtual size: 309K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 48KB - Virtual size: 215K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 56KB - Virtual size: 54K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